New Jersey, a northeastern U.S. state with a rich historical background and a diverse modern-day profile, consistently makes headlines for a variety of reasons, including political, educational, and cultural issues.
Recently, New Jersey has been in the news for changes and controversies in its political landscape. For instance, the state has seen movements challenging established practices such as the retention of newborns’ blood samples without parental consent. This issue has sparked debates on privacy, consent, and public health, highlighting the ongoing tension between government policy and individual rights.
Furthermore, New Jersey's electoral processes also often draw national attention. The statement regarding a political figure not formally seeking the Democratic nomination for president in New Jersey before significant developments underscores the state’s importance in national election cycles. New Jersey, with its densely populated cities and diverse electorate, is a critical battleground for political parties, and its decisions can have broad implications for national politics.
On the cultural side, New Jersey continues to thrive as a hub of activity and engagement for individuals from various backgrounds. The state's entertainment sectors, particularly its oceanside attractions like Playland's Castaway Cove in Ocean City, have been notable. These sites are not only recreational hotspots but also serve as vital employment hubs, contributing to the state's economy. The story of Yordan Yordanov, a business student from Bulgaria working in Ocean City, highlights the state's role in the cultural and educational exchange provided under student work programs.
These areas of focus showcase New Jersey as a state balancing modern challenges with opportunities. From handling political and ethical issues to fostering cultural and economic growth, New Jersey presents a dynamic tableau of American life and policy in action. This responsiveness to both opportunities and challenges underscores its unique position on the national stage.
